Proper noun
Alabastros m sg (genitive Alabastrī); second declension
Declension
Second-declension noun (Greek-type), singular only.
| singular | |
|---|---|
| nominative | Alabastros |
| genitive | Alabastrī |
| dative | Alabastrō |
| accusative | Alabastron |
| ablative | Alabastrō |
| vocative | Alabastre |
